1,223 CAR fisherfolks benefit from P30M zero interest loan

Mt. Province, Philippines – The Bureau of Fisheries and Aquatic Resources (BFAR) - Cordillera has provided loan grants of over 30 million pesos to about 1,223 fisherfolks in the region to help them increase production and augment income.


The loan grant is part of the Expanded Survival and Recovery Loan Program (SURE COVID-19) of the Department of Agriculture through the BFAR as its implementing arm.


According to BFAR-CAR, they distributed an initial amount of P 12,900,000 to 516 fisher folks in four provinces in the region - 117 in Apayao, 224 in Benguet, 87 in Ifugao and 88 in Kalinga.

Now they are working on the doling out of the P5,750,000 to 230 individuals in Mountain Province - 26 borrowers in Sadanga, 7 in Bontoc, 71 in Besao, 84 in Tadian, 84 in Barlig, 5 in Bauko, 13 in Sagada and one in Paracelis.


The loan grant given to each fisherfolk amounts to P25,000 and is paid with zero interest. It is also a no collateral loan scheme which is payable in 10 years. Only the service fee and documentary stamp tax will be deducted from the principal amount.


Meantime, Abra received P11,925,000 for 477 recipients in 19 selected towns - 11 from Bangued, 62 from Bucay, 2 from Bucloc, 13 from Daguioman, 11 from Danglas, 39 from Dolores, 1 from La Paz, 10 from Lagangilang, 51 from Lagayan, 124 in Langiden, 20 from Licuan-baay, 1 from Malibcong, 24 from Manabo, 2 from Pilar, 7 from San Isidro, 9 in San Juan, 2 from Tayum, 1 from Tineg and 87 from Villavicios.

The distribution of the loan is a continuous program of BFAR-CAR aimed at assisting fisher folks, farmers and Indigenous peoples affected by the Covid-19 pandemic.


The fisherfolk borrowers in the region were endorsed by BFAR-CAR, after having been validated by their Provincial Fisheries Offices and Local Government Units.


The program, BFAR-CAR said, is part of the Department of Agriculture’s Ahon Lahat, Pagkaing Sapat Kontra Covid-19 (ALPAS SA COVID-19) Program under Republic Act No.11469 or the Bayanihan to Heal as One Act.
